Unitree R1 Revo 2 Dexterous Hand (Tactile Version, with RGB Camera)
BrainCo's Revo 2 is a bionic dexterous hand for robot integration and research, providing 6 degrees of freedom across 11 joints, with closed-loop servo control and RS485 / CAN FD communication for the Unitree R1 platform.
Closed-Loop Servo Control, Built for Integration
The Revo 2 (with RGB Camera) is a bionic dexterous hand designed for robot integration and research, providing 6 degrees of freedom across 11 joints. It delivers a whole-hand grip strength of 50N and a single-finger pinch strength of 15N, with a repeatability of 0.1° and a height of 160mm from the base of the palm to the middle fingertip. It supports RS485 and CAN FD communication interfaces, with SDK support for Linux, Windows, and ROS workflows. The hand includes closed-loop servo control, custom gesture definitions, and protection against current, stall, high temperature, and collision conditions — all in a lightweight 383g package available in Space Gray or Silver, with bulk color customization supported.

Dimensions & Degree of Freedom Distribution
160mm From Palm Base to Middle Fingertip
The Revo 2 (with RGB Camera) measures 160mm from the base of the palm to the tip of the middle finger, weighing 383g, with a maximum opening and closing distance of 100mm from thumb to index finger.
6 Active Joints, 11 Total Degrees of Freedom
The thumb has two active degrees of freedom for abduction and adduction, plus one passive degree of freedom for flexion and extension. Each of the remaining four fingers has one active degree of freedom for flexion and extension, plus one passive degree of freedom for flexion and extension.
RS485 or CAN FD, Located Beneath the Wrist
The Revo 2 (with RGB Camera) can communicate and control via the 485 or CAN FD communication interface. The interface is located under the wrist, with connector model BM05B-PASS-TFT(LF)(SN).

Revo 2 (with RGB Camera) — Complete Specification
| Specification | Details |
|---|---|
| Sensing Parameters | |
| Tactile Sensing | Pressure, friction, direction |
| Main Parameters | |
| Degrees of Freedom | 6 |
| Number of Joints | 11 |
| Weight | 383g |
| Height (Palm Base to Middle Fingertip) | 160mm |
| Whole-Hand Grip Strength | 50N |
| Single-Finger Pinch Strength | 15N |
| Operating Noise (at 50cm) | ≤50dB |
| Flexion/Extension Speed | ≤0.65s |
| Communication Interface | 485, CAN FD |
| Supply Voltage | 12–28V |
| Static Current | 65mA @ 24V |
| No-Load Average Current (5-finger flexion/extension) | 350mA @ 24V |
| Maximum Current | 4.6A @ 24V |
| Repeatability | 0.1° |
| Maximum Opening/Closing Distance | 100mm (thumb to index finger) |
| Operating Temperature | -10°C to 40°C / 90% RH |
| Tactile Module | Not included |
| Smart Control | Position, velocity, current feedback control; cascaded control; compliance control |
| Smart Protection | Current protection, stall protection, high-temperature protection, anti-collision protection |
| SDK Integration | Python/C, compatible with Linux/Windows/ROS |
| Online Upgrade | Supports OTA online upgrades |
| Range of Motion | |
| Thumb Flex (Flexion/Extension) | 0° – 59° |
| Thumb Aux (Adduction/Abduction) | 0° – 90° |
| Index / Middle / Ring / Little Finger | 0° – 81° each (Flexion/Extension) |
| Device Configuration | |
| Default Device ID | Left hand: 126 · Right hand: 127 (configurable 1–254) |
| Colors | Space Gray, Silver (bulk color customization supported) |
| Camera Configuration | |
| Wrist-Mounted RGB Camera | Included ×1, FOV 160° |
| RGB Camera Mount | Dedicated mount included |
| D405 Camera Mount | Complimentary, compatible with 3-finger hands (D405 depth camera not included) |
| Cables & Accessories | Included |
| Compatibility | |
| Compatible Platform | Unitree R1 |
